New insights into the spatiotemporal localization of prothrombinase in vivo
Abstract
Key Points Prothrombinase bound in the vicinity of vascular damage is distributed away from platelets and is largely found on activated endothelium. The activated endothelium plays an unexpectedly important role in supporting prothrombinase assembly and function at the site of damage.
